Title: The Innovations of Takashi Kakeno
Introduction
Takashi Kakeno is a prominent inventor based in Ibaraki, Japan. He has made significant contributions to the field of materials science, particularly in the development of advanced oxide sintered compacts and films. With a total of four patents to his name, Kakeno's work has implications for various applications, including flat panel displays.
Latest Patents
Kakeno's latest patents include a method for producing an oxide sintered compact made from indium (In), gallium (Ga), zinc (Zn), and oxygen (O). This compact is represented by the formula InxGayZnzOa, where specific ratios of the elements are crucial for achieving desired properties. The technology aims to enhance the production of IGZO targets, which are essential for high-performance sputtering targets. Another notable patent involves the creation of an amorphous film comprising indium, tin, calcium, and oxygen. This film can be crystallized at low temperatures, making it suitable for use as a display electrode in flat panel displays.
